#18229e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18229e is composed of 9.4% red, 13.3%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.8% cyan, 78.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 235.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 35.7%. #18229e color hex could be obtained by blending #3044ff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#18229e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010105 is the darkest color, while #f3f3f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#18229e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#57585f is the less saturated color, while #0310b3 is the most saturated one.
